Will Ospreay Says He Doesn’t Have Exact Date Yet for Neck Surgery
As noted before, Will Ospreay is currently dealing with a neck injury that will require him to undergo surgery at some point. Despite his neck issues, Ospreay is currently scheduled to compete in a 10-Man Tag Team Lights Out Steel Cage match at this Sunday’s AEW x NJPW Forbidden Door 2025 event.
Screen Off Script held a recent interview with Ospreay. One of the topics discussed included Ospreay providing an update stating that he does not have an exact date yet for his upcoming neck surgery nor a potential in-ring return date.
“I’ve got a few herniated discs in my neck and it’s been pushing on my spinal cord, so it’s doing a number on my arm. I am fully comfortable and confident going into the ring [at Forbidden Door], so are my medics, so is my surgeon. It will be navigated and I’ll be looked after. Yeah, I will have to be going in for surgery after Forbidden Door. We haven’t got an exact date and we don’t know a time frame to come back. As nerve wrecking as it is, everybody is comfortable with me going into this match.”

Two New Matches Announced for Saturday’s AEW Collision Show
AEW announced two new matches for the card of this Saturday’s AEW Collision show.
This upcoming show was taped this past Wednesday at the OVO Hydro in Glasgow, Scotland.
The first new match announced was a singles match of Isla Dawn vs. Megan Bayne.

Current card for August 23rd AEW Collision show:
- The Young Bucks (Matt & Nick Jackson) vs. Paragon (Kyle O’Reilly & Roderick Strong)
- International Max Caster Open Challenge Series match – Max Caster vs. mystery opponent
- Eight-Man Tag Team match – Hiromu Takahashi & Sky Flight (Scorpio Sky & Top Flight (Darius & Dante Martin)) vs. Don Callis Family (Lance Archer, Rocky Romero, Hechicero, & Josh Alexander)
- Konosuke Takeshita vs. Tomohiro Ishii
- Isla Dawn vs. Megan Bayne
- Big Bill vs. mystery opponent
